On Windows, assertion failures are printed as wide characters, so I get
this hilarious failure:

[----------] 1 test from GeneicValueTest
[ RUN      ] GeneicValueTest.Matcher
..\tools\clang\unittests\ASTMatchers\Dynamic\VariantValueTest.cpp(118):
error: Death test: VariantValue(varDecl()).getTypedMatcher<Stmt>()
    Result: died but not with expected error.
  Expected: canConstructFrom
Actual msg:
[  DEATH   ] A\0s\0s\0e\0r\0t\0i\0o\0n\0 \0f\0a\0i\0l\0e\0d\0:\0
\0c\0a\0n\0C\0o\0n\0s\0t\0r\0u\0c\0t\0F\0r\0o\0m\0(\0O\0t\0h\0e\0r\0)\0,\0
\0f\0i\0l\0e\0
\0.\0.\0\\0t\0o\0o\0l\0s\0\\0c\0l\0a\0n\0g\0\\0i\0n\0c\0l\0u\0d\0e\0\\0c\0l\0a\0n\0g\0/\0A\0S\0T\0M\0a\0t\0c\0h\0e\0r\0s\0/\0A\0S\0T\0M\0a\0t\0c\0h\0e\0r\0s\0I\0n\0t\0e\0r\0n\0a\0l\0.\0h\0,\0
\0l\0i\0n\0e\0 \02\08\07\0
[  DEATH   ] \0
[  FAILED  ] GeneicValueTest.Matcher (420 ms)

Strip out the null chars and I get back the expected:
Assertion failed: canConstructFrom(Other), file
..\tools\clang\include\clang/ASTMatchers/ASTMatchersInternal.h, line 287
So far as I can tell, there's no way to force printing as ASCII or UTF-8.
 The docs proudly proclaim that assert prints wide chars so that Unicode
works.  =P

It's also failing here because presumably assertions are disabled:
http://bb.pgr.jp/builders/ninja-clang-i686-msc17-R/builds/2266
Assertions are enabled by !defined(NDEBUG), not DEBUG.
